Subject: [Buildroot] [PATCH 2/2] postgresql: enable ldap support for pg_service.conf

Hello Arnout, Chris,
On Fri, 21 Oct 2016 21:14:16 +0200, Arnout Vandecappelle <arnout@mind.be> wrote:
>
>
> On 19-10-16 18:08, Chris Frederick wrote:
> > Just needed to add --with-ldap to POSTGRESQL_CONF_OPTS and add openldap
> > to POSTGRESQL_DEPENDENCIES when BR2_PACKAGE_OPENLDAP is on
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Chris Frederick <cdf123@cdf123.net>
> > ---
> > package/postgresql/postgresql.mk | 5 +++++
> > 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/package/postgresql/postgresql.mk b/package/postgresql/postgresql.mk
> > index 7179bbe..ab615d0 100644
> > --- a/package/postgresql/postgresql.mk
> > +++ b/package/postgresql/postgresql.mk
> > @@ -57,6 +57,11 @@ POSTGRESQL_DEPENDENCIES += openssl
> > POSTGRESQL_CONF_OPTS += --with-openssl
> > endif
> >
> > +ifeq ($(BR2_PACKAGE_OPENLDAP),y)
> > +POSTGRESQL_DEPENDENCIES += openldap
> > +POSTGRESQL_CONF_OPTS += --with-ldap
>
> Same here: add --without-ldap.
Not needed for this option (as with openssl), because there is no
auto detection in case the option is not given (as opposed to the
readline and zlib options), see [1] for discussion of this...
Should have added a comment about this back in 2014...
